The occupation of an IT Analyst II involves analyzing, designing, and implementing information technology systems to meet the needs of an organization. They are responsible for gathering requirements from various stakeholders, assessing existing systems, and recommending improvements or new solutions. IT Analyst II also conduct research on emerging technologies and trends to stay updated with industry best practices. They coll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ure seamless integration of systems and troubleshoot any technical issues that may arise. Additionally, they provide training and support to end-users, ensuring they have the necessary knowledge to effectively use the implemented systems. This role requires strong analytical, problem-solving, and communication skills, as well as a deep understanding of IT infrastructure and software development life cycle.

It Analyst Ii salary in Sweden
Average Yearly Salary of It Analyst Ii in Sweden is approximately 966,465 SEK (88,379 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Sweden is a Scandinavian country located in Northern Europe. With a population of about 10 million people, it is known for its high standard of living and social welfare system. The country covers an area of approximately 450,000 square kilometers, making it the third-largest country in the European Union.
Estimated national average yearly salary is 619,985 SEK (62,990 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ated It Analyst Ii job salary compared to average salary in Sweden.
Comparison shows that a person working as It Analyst Ii in Sweden earns on average:
1.56 times the average salary (or 156% of average salary).
